Ernst Fraenkel (26 December 1898 – 28 March 1975) was a German-Jewish lawyer and political scientist. Prior to World War II, Fraenkel served as a criminal defense lawyer for Jews who were targeted by the Nazi regime. After the war, he authored the book The Dual State on the political structure of the Nazi regime and subsequently became one of the founding fathers of German political science.

  • Ernst Fraenkel (Colonia, 26 dicembre 1898 – Berlino, 28 marzo 1975) è stato un politologo, giurista e scrittore tedesco naturalizzato statunitense, considerato uno dei padri fondatori della scienza politica tedesca postbellica..Fraenkel si è occupato in particolare di quattro sistemi politici: la Repubblica di Weimar, il regime Nazionalsocialista, gli Stati Uniti d'America e la Repubblica Federale Tedesca. I suoi scritti sono stati pubblicati nel 1999 in edizione completa in sette volumi. (it)

  • Ernst Fraenkel (* 26. Dezember 1898 in Köln; † 28. März 1975 in Berlin) war ein deutsch-amerikanischer Jurist und Politikwissenschaftler. Er gilt als einer der „Väter“ der modernen Politikwissenschaft in der Bundesrepublik Deutschland und West-Berlin. Ab 1963 wirkte Fraenkel als erster Direktor des John-F.-Kennedy-Instituts für Nordamerikastudien der Freien Universität Berlin. (de)
  • Ernst Fraenkel (Cologne, 26 décembre 1898 - Berlin, 28 mars 1975) est un avocat et politologue allemand. Avec Eric Voegelin, Ferdinand Hermens et Arnold Bergstraesser, il contribua à façonner durablement les sciences politiques dans l’Allemagne de l’après-Deuxième Guerre mondiale, s’efforçant d’imprimer à celles-ci une orientation interdisciplinaire. Il passe pour être le père de la théorie du pluralisme en Allemagne, laquelle eut une influence essentielle sur la philosophie politique sous-tendant le Grundgesetz, la constitution allemande adoptée en mai 1949. Fraenkel participa à la création de l’Institut Otto-Suhr au sein de l’Université libre de Berlin et fonda en 1963 l’Institut John-F.-Kennedy d’Études nord-américaines. (fr)
